To personalize your newsletters, consider using your customers' names in the greeting and throughout the content. Segment your audience based on their purchase history or preferences, and tailor the content to address their specific interests. Including personalized product recommendations and special offers can also enhance the connection.
Encourage customers to provide feedback through surveys or direct communication. Highlight their testimonials or suggestions in your newsletters to show that you value their input. You can also create a section dedicated to addressing common questions or concerns raised by your customers.
Yes, including local events or promotions can make your newsletters more relevant to your customers. Highlighting community events or Pampered Chef parties in their area can encourage attendance and foster a sense of community. This also shows that you are engaged with your local market.
To keep your newsletters engaging, include a mix of content such as cooking tips, recipe ideas, product spotlights, and seasonal promotions. You can also share behind-the-scenes stories, customer success stories, and upcoming product launches to maintain interest and excitement.
The frequency of your newsletters can depend on your audience's preferences and engagement levels. A good rule of thumb is to send them monthly or bi-monthly. However, if you have special promotions or events, don’t hesitate to send additional newsletters to keep your customers informed and engaged.
